Over 125,000 Russian soldiers have been killed since the full-scale invasion of Ukraine began, according to a BBC/Mediazona review based on open sources.
Since the start of Russia's full-scale invasion of Ukraine, 128,115 Russian soldiers have died on the front, their names have been publicly identified by the Russian BBC Service, Mediazona and the volunteer team.
